<!DOCTYPE html>
<meta charset="utf-8">
<style>
body {
padding: 51px 281px;
}
.background {
fill: #a4bac7;
}
.foreground {
fill: none;
stroke: #333;
stroke-width: 1.5px;
}
.graticule {
fill: none;
stroke: #fff;
stroke-width: .5px;
}
.graticule:nth-child(2n) {
stroke-dasharray: 2,2;
}
.land {
fill: #d7c7ad;
stroke: #766951;
}
.boundary {
fill: none;
stroke: #a5967e;
}
</style>
<body>
<script src="http://d3js.org/d3.v3.min.js"></script>
<script src="https://raw.github.com/d3/d3-plugins/master/geo/projection/projection.js"></script>
<script>
var width = 397,
height = 397,
π = Math.PI;
var front = [90, 0],
back = [270, 0];
function sgn(x) {
return x > 0 ? 1 : x < 0 ? -1 : 0;
}
var guyou = d3.geo.guyou().translate([0, 0]).scale(1);
var projection = d3.geo.projection(function(λ, φ) {
var t = Math.abs(λ) < π / 2,
coordinates = guyou([(t ? λ : -sgn(λ) * (π - Math.abs(λ))) * 180 / π, φ * 180 / π]),
x = coordinates[0] / Math.SQRT2 - coordinates[1] / Math.SQRT2,
y = coordinates[1] / Math.SQRT2 + coordinates[0] / Math.SQRT2;
if (t) return [x, y];
var d = 2 * 1.311028777082283, // TODO unobfuscate
s = (x > 0) ^ (y > 0) ? -1 : 1;
return [s * x - sgn(y) * d, s * y - sgn(x) * d];
})
.scale(75)
.rotate([0, -90, 45])
.translate([width / 2 - .5, height / 2 - .5])
.clipAngle(180 - 1e-6);
var path = d3.geo.path()
.projection(projection);
var center = projection([0, 90]),
w = Math.abs(projection([90, 0])[0] - projection([-90, 0])[0]);
center[0] -= w / 2;
center[1] -= w / 2;
var graticule = d3.geo.graticule()
.step([15, 15]);
var svg = d3.select("body").append("svg")
.attr("width", width)
.attr("height", height)
.append("g")
.attr("transform", "translate(1.5,1.5)");
svg.append("rect")
.attr("class", "background")
.attr("x", center[0])
.attr("y", center[1])
.attr("width", w)
.attr("height", w);
svg.selectAll(".graticule")
.data(graticule.lines)
.enter().append("path")
.attr("class", "graticule")
.attr("d", path);
svg.append("rect")
.attr("class", "foreground")
.attr("x", center[0])
.attr("y", center[1])
.attr("width", w)
.attr("height", w);
d3.json("readme-boundaries.json", function(err, collection) {
svg.insert("g", ".graticule")
.attr("class", "boundary")
.selectAll("path")
.data(collection.geometries)
.enter().append("path")
.attr("d", path);
});
d3.json("readme-land.json", function(err, collection) {
svg.insert("g", ".graticule,.boundary")
.attr("class", "land")
.selectAll("path")
.data(collection.geometries)
.enter().append("path")
.attr("d", path);
});
</script>
